Team News: Ryan Esson starts in goal for Inverness Caledonian Thistle

Inverness Caledonian Thistle goalkeeper Ryan Esson starts in place of the injured Dean Brill.

Ryan Esson will start in goal for Inverness Caledonian Thistle in their derby clash with Ross County after regular shot-stopper Dean Brill was injured during last weekend's win against Hamilton Academical.

Marley Watkins and Danny Williams will feature in advanced midfield positions for Cally following the sale of top scorer Billy McKay to Wigan Athletic.

Ross County have made two changes from the side that narrowly lost to Celtic last time out, with Scott Boyd and Jackson Irvine replacing Graham Carey and Steven Ross.

New recruits Ruben Palazuelos and Raffaele De Vita start on the bench.

Cally: Esson, Tremarco, Warren, Meekings, Raven, Tansey, Draper, Shinnie, Ross, Williams, Watkins

Staggies: Reguero, Fraser, Quinn, Boyd, Reckord, Dingwall, Kiss, Irvine, Woods, Boyce, Curran
